Abstract: |
An archaeological watching brief was undertaken around a curvilinear section of drystone wall forming part of a possible sheepfold or earlier enclosure system on the south west side of the Beam Hill at Crawfordjohn. The wall did not extend beyond the extent visible before topsoil was removed and no associated internal features were unearthed, the wall is likely to have been built as a sheep stell. A small quarry pit was also recorded along the course of the borrow pit and a series of small irregular shallow quarry pits were located to the north west of the sheep stell. |
